Outpost 2.1.4 (Bringing More Power to Space Station)

Japan Aerospace Exploration Agency astronaut Koichi Wakata is pictured in his Extravehicular Mobility Unit, or spacesuit, during his second spacewalk on Feb. 2, 2023. NASA image of the day, February 9, 2023.

Lots of work going on with the Tip Jar and reports, and, fittingly, NASA's picture of the day has the title Bringing More Power to Space Station. Yes, indeed, that's what we are doing!

  • โœจ Updated the reports to include more information, and let you know what Autoresponder Actions have converted free members into paying members, and kept readers who canceled auto-renewal as paid subscribers
  • โœจ Added the ability for Outpost publishers to cancel and restart their Outpost subscription
  • ๐Ÿ‘จโ€๐Ÿ‘ฉโ€๐Ÿ‘งโ€๐Ÿ‘ฆ Updated the Staff page to let sites edit and delete staff users
  • ๐Ÿ›‘ Added a way for Outpost subscribers to cancel and restart their Outpost subscription
  • ๐Ÿ› Fixed some bugs in the report undercounting new paid subscribers
